3. Wolfram Alpha – Best AI Tool for Engineering Calculations
Best For
- Equations
- Calculus
- Physics problems
- Engineering formulas
- Numerical analysis
Wolfram Alpha performs better than general AI chatbots when handling technical mathematics.
Unlike standard AI assistants, Wolfram focuses heavily on computation and accurate calculations. This makes it useful for engineering students dealing with:
- differential equations
- matrices
- circuit analysis
- mechanics
- statistics
Electrical and mechanical engineering students especially benefit from its computational accuracy.
Pros
- Highly accurate calculations
- Excellent for STEM subjects
- Step-by-step solutions available
Cons
- Interface feels less conversational
- Advanced features require premium access

6. Perplexity – Best AI Research Assistant for Engineering Students
Best For
- Technical research
- Fast fact-checking
- Research citations
- Engineering trends
Perplexity is different from traditional AI chatbots because it provides live web-backed answers with citations.
Engineering students researching:
- renewable energy
- robotics
- machine learning
- semiconductor technologies
can quickly gather reliable information.
Additionally, Perplexity is useful when students need fast summaries of technical topics before lectures or presentations.
Pros
- Provides cited sources
- Fast web-backed answers
- Excellent for technical research
Cons
- Limited deep calculations
- Free plan restrictions exist

How Engineering Students Should Use AI Safely
AI tools can improve productivity massively, but students still need to think critically.
Many AI systems occasionally generate incorrect:
- equations
- calculations
- code outputs
- technical explanations
Because of this, students should always verify important engineering work manually.
Best Practices
- Use AI for guidance, not blind copying
- Verify equations independently
- Cross-check technical answers
- Avoid submitting raw AI-generated reports
- Understand the logic behind solutions
Universities increasingly check for AI-generated plagiarism and low-quality submissions.
